website free tracking

Doujins Featured Today

Doujindesu LOVE OR LUST hentai

(C81) [Pigeon Blood (Asou Shin)] LOVE OR LUST (Touhou Project) [English]

(C81) [鳩血 (麻生シン)] LOVE OR LUST (東方Project) [英訳]

Parodies touhou project
Artists asou shin
Groups pigeon blood
Languages english translated
Categories doujinshi
68 pages
Uploaded
Nhentai Code #97171| 97171 Nhentai| 97171 Doujin| 97171 Doujindesu| 97171 Manga| 97171 hentai